In Tai-Pan you balance resource management and combat across a historical setting inspired by 19th-century trade conflicts. You control a character juggling diplomacy, commerce, and military strategy as they build influence in a colonial port city. Tactical battles unfold in side-scrolling shooter segments while adventure elements drive dialogue choices and exploration. The game loops between managing infrastructure, negotiating deals, and commanding troops in real time. The game stands out for its ambitious blend of overlapping mechanics and its adaptation of a James Clavell novel into interactive form. Critics at launch noted its complexity for 1980s hardware and the depth of its economic systems. Retro communities often cite it as an early example of genre fusion with its mix of strategy and action. It remains a niche title among classic adventure-strategy hybrids with a small but dedicated following.
